:>There are three main reasons for flagging a relative target address: odd :>boundary (as you noted), too far away, or in a different control section. :>At the time HLASM added relative-address support, we thought that the :>frequency of such addressing errors would be very low, so that separate :>messages wouldn't be necesary.
